IN PHOTOS: Maharashtra CM Eknath Shinde examines monsoon preparations in Mumbai

Ahead of the monsoon season in Mumbai, Maharashtra Chief Minister Eknath Shinde on Friday inspected pre-monsoon desilting works in the city, during which he entered a nullah (major drain) in Oshiwara. Pics/BMC's official Twitter account

CM Shinde examined monsoon preparations by BMC. Pics/BMC's official Twitter account

CM Shinde also visited the under-construction Gokhale Bridge over the railway tracks in Andheri and asked officials to ensure it is thrown open for public use by Diwali this year

While inspecting desilting works, CM Eknath Shinde issued a show-cause notice to the chief engineer of the storm water drain department of the Brihanmumbai Municipal Corporation (BMC) after finding a nullah at Milan Subway in Santacruz unclean

During his visit at Oshiwara in the western suburbs of the city, CM Shinde entered a nullah to inspect the pre-monsoon cleaning works, while at Poisar river in the northern part of the metropolis, he asked civic officials to ensure the waterbody is completely desilted

The BMC has been gearing up to tackle the waterlogging and flooding situations during the rains in the city

The city civic body had on Tuesday said that the citizens of Mumbai will receive periodic messages on weather updates. The BMC Commissioner Iqbal Singh Chahal reviewed the preparations in the pre-monsoon-2023 review meeting held on Tuesday with different departments and directed that all the departments should be ready for the challenges such as monsoon flooding in the city
